Academic Year 2006-2007: Admission Open: MBA
Eligibility: Graduation in any discipline, from a recognized university, with a minimum of 50% marks in aggregate.
Selection: Candidates valid score in MAT conducted by AIMA. For seats under management quota candidates with valid score in any state level entrance examination or in any other central testing agency are also eligible. Candidates may also appear in institutes own management entrance test (4th June 2006).
Admission to NRI & Foreign Candidates: NRI and Foreign candidates are eligible to apply. Their cases would be handled on case to case basis. Conditions of a valid score in entrance test are not applicable to them.
How to apply: Application form be downloaded from the website & be sent along a DD for Rs.550/-. Application from (with prospectus) can also be obtained from the institute for Rs.550/- by post (Rs.500/- by hand). The duly filled in application form be submitted by the said last date to the Dean of concerned Faculty. The DD be drawn in favour of MITS-FMS (for MBA) on State Bank of Bikaner & Jaipur
(Code: 10124) or Bank of Baroda payable at Lakshmangarh.
Mody Institute of Technology & Science (MITS)
Lakshmangarh-332 311, Distt. Sikar (Rajasthan)

A four-day international meet on quality engineering and management will be held at the P.S.G. College of Technology, Coimbatore from August 3 to 6. The meet, sponsored by the American Society for Quality Control, Central Michigan Unversity and Illinois Institute of Technology, will deliberate on methods to enhance quality in products. The All India Council for Technical Education, Department of Science and Technology and TN State Council for Science and Technology have extended their support for the meet.
The California Institute of Technology has been selected as the regional site in the ninth annual Siemens Competition in Math, Science and Technology.
The Siemens Competition is one of the premier science and mathematics, research-based competitions in the nation for high-school students. The competition, renowned for its rigorous academic and judging standards, and for its emphasis on authentic scientific research, was established by the Siemens Foundation in partnership with the College Board in 1999.
High-school students may compete individually or in teams to conduct research projects in science, mathematics, engineering, technology, or a combination of these disciplines.

Companies associated with Georgia Techs science and technology incubator have raised more than a billion dollars in venture capital since 1999 - and in 2006 accounted for 10 of the top 25 venture deals in Georgia, including the two largest.
The incubator, the Advanced Technology Development Center (ATDC), has turned out 112 science and technology companies since 1986 - including 31 that have been represented on the public markets through IPOs or acquisitions.

Your first priority should be to clear the 10th Standard examination with flying colours and get into Plus Two in Physics, Chemistry, Mathematics and Biology/Computer Science/Electronics (PCMB/CS/Elec). On completion of Plus Two, join an engineering college (IIT, NIT or any other college) and clear the four-year programme in the faculty of Electronics/Electrical/ Instrumentation/Computer Science/Information Technology. You will have to consider projects related to your interests while pursuing the engineering programme. This will help you to ascertain the facts of the field of missile technology and focus on satellite technology and imagery if the need arises.
The Micron Technology Foundation, Inc., announced today Virginia high school seniors Michael Lin, Sarah Marzen, and Catherine Pao will each receive a $16,500 scholarship as a part of the Micron Science and Technology Scholars program. Micron will honor Lin of York High School and New Horizons Governors School for Science and Technology, Marzen of Thomas Jefferson High School for Science and Technology, and Pao of Poquoson High School during a leadership and mentoring week at its headquarters and an awards banquet in June with Micron CEO Steve Appleton and other company and Foundation leaders.

Indian and Italian Science delegations today signed agreements for cooperation in eight major fields of Science and Technology. Speaking on the occasion, the Ministry for Science and Technology, Shri Kapil Sibal said that the agreements will provide an opportunity to start projects of common interest, joint research programmes in the new areas like Bio-informatics, Neuro-informatics etc. and to develop centres of excellence in the field of Science and Technology.
